What’s the Difference Between Bathroom Heaters and Heated Towel Rails?

First and foremost, it’s worth ensuring you understand the difference between electric towel warmers and bathroom heaters. A bathroom heater is a device created specifically to heat a space. You can choose from various kinds of bathroom heaters, including central heating radiators, electric radiators, and fan-based heaters.

Radiators are perhaps the most common source of bathroom heat for most homes. They’re extremely efficient at transferring heat and keeping your whole bathroom at a comfortable temperature for as long as possible. Whether you choose a central heating system or your electric mains, you should be able to increase your room to the right temperature in no time.

A towel warmer, or a heated towel rail, is a heater specifically designed to provide a slightly lower amount of heat. Most of the time, heated towel rails work as an alternative to central heating radiators. Unlike a plumbed rail, these products operate using electricity and are often plugged into an outlet. They’re intended to keep your robes and towels warm, so you can feel cosier when you exit the bath or shower without heating your entire home.

Is a Heated Towel Rail Enough to Heat Bathroom?

heated metal rails

So, do towel warmers heat the room and your towels and robes? This all depends on the exact type of product you purchase. There are different kinds of electric towel radiators available, and some come with adjustable thermostats that allow you to heat your entire room as well. Electric towel radiators are actually fantastic for offering homeowners the perfect combination of style, practicality, and functionality.

The key to ensuring you can heat your bathroom space effectively with heated towel rails is selecting a product of the right size with the correct level of energy efficiency. Because they’re not designed to deliver the same heat output as a standard heating source, a towel radiator is usually better suited for en-suites and smaller bathrooms.

Although they don’t create as much heat as a standard radiator, electric towel heaters, when sized correctly, can still be a fantastic way to keep your space at the right temperature. Plus, you can avoid having to heat every room in your house at once by switching on all your radiators.

What Is the Most Efficient Way to Heat a Bathroom?

When it comes to choosing between a bathroom heater or towel warmer for your bathroom, there are a few factors worth considering. You’ll need to start by looking at the dimensions of the bathroom space you’ll be buying the heater for. If it is larger, a standard towel warmer might not be enough to warm the entire room.

You can use an online British Thermal Unit calculator to help you calculate how much energy you’ll need to produce with your chosen heating product for your bathroom. The higher the BTU number, the greater the heating element will need to be for your space.

Make sure the heated towel rails are large enough to fill the whole space with warm air, similar to your central heating system. You don’t want to use a bathroom radiator and a towel rail simultaneously, as this will increase your energy bills.

It’s also worth thinking about your personal preferences regarding your bathroom style and how you want to use the space. A central heating system can be an excellent way to transform your bathroom if you’ve got plenty of space. On the other hand, a towel radiator can be a good solution to save extra room if you have a small bathroom, as they consume more wall space than floor space.

In some cases, electric towel warmers can also help reduce your heating bills, as you can ensure you’re only warming the room you’re using rather than your entire home. At the same time, these products often look fantastic and come in different designs to suit your personal tastes.

If you like the style of a towel warmer but want to stick to central heating, you can sometimes find wall-mounted towel rails which can connect to your plumbing like a traditional radiator.

How to Choose the Right Heating Options

So, bathroom heater or towel warmer, which one is better?

There’s no one-size-fits-all strategy for choosing the perfect heating system for your home and bathroom. The right solution for you will depend on various factors, including the size of your room and what you plan on using your system for. Typically, if you want to heat a large space efficiently, a radiator will usually be the better option.

However, if you only need a little amount of heat to fill a small area, then standard heated towel rails could be a fantastic choice.
